Huntsman Corporation is a global manufacturer of specialty and differentiated chemicals headquartered in The Woodlands, Texas, and founded in 1970. The company develops and produces a diverse portfolio of chemical products including polyurethanes, performance products, and advanced materials for industrial and consumer applications. It operates in approximately 25 countries with a workforce of 6,000 associates and serves diverse end markets such as aerospace, automotive, construction, and energy.

Category Lead -Distributors & Portfolio Management

Role Overview:

We are looking for a Category Lead to drive the Distributors & Portfolio Management cluster for Advanced Materials Raw Materials across EAME and AMER. This is a newly created global role based in Krakow, Poland, within the Advanced Materials business and Purchasing function. The role focuses on improving how a highly fragmented raw material and supplier portfolio is managed, with emphasis on distributor governance, tail supplier management, portfolio simplification, supply continuity and cross-functional execution. It is a strategic optimization role for someone who can challenge existing ways of working and help build a more scalable sourcing model for this cluster.

Role Responsibilities:

As a Category Lead, you will be responsible for:

  • Developing and executing the category strategy for the Distributors & Portfolio Management cluster across EAME and AMER.
  • Building a structured approach to distributor management, tail supplier governance and supplier-base optimization.
  • Identifying opportunities to consolidate suppliers, rationalize low-volume raw materials and improve sourcing efficiency while protecting business continuity.
  • Working closely with Supply Chain, R&D, Quality, Regulatory, Manufacturing, Finance and Commercial teams to support portfolio simplification and complexity reduction projects.
  • Creating practical governance for new raw material introductions, supplier onboarding, alternative sourcing and portfolio changes.
  • Using spend, supplier, part-number, risk, quality and supply performance data to identify priorities and support fact-based decisions.
  • Supporting supplier performance management, including supply reliability, quality, lead time, phase-out risk and continuity of supply.
  • Preparing clear recommendations, business cases and progress updates for regional and global leadership.
  • Building repeatable tools, dashboards and playbooks to improve how the cluster is managed over time.
  • Collaborating with regional stakeholders and sites in Europe and the USA.
